#756576 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#756576 is composed of 45.9% red, 39.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.8% cyan, 14.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 296.5 degrees, a saturation of 7.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#756576 color hex could be obtained by blending #eacaec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#756576

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#756576 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#6c6c6c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6e6b6e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#6f707f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#776e7c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#7a6e76 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#716c7b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#766b7a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#786a76 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
